Description

This project will collate data on the use of disinfectants in the UK to identify those substances that are currently used in the UK, the quantities used, use scenarios and potential to reach the water and soil environment. In addition it will review the available science on the potential for exposure to disinfectants to result in selection for resistance and the potential for disinfectants to influence the development of resistance to other antimicrobials, e.g., antibiotics
